A Celebration of Life for Mr. Joel Adrian Lanier, 56 of Decatur will be 11:30 a.m. Saturday, October 21, 2023 at Macedonia C.P. Church in America with Dr. G. Lynne Herring officiating. Inhumation will follow in Calvary Memorial Gardens. The body will lie in repose one hour prior to funeral. Public viewing will be Friday from 1:00 p.m. to 5:00 p.m. at Reynolds Funeral Home.
Joel Adrian Lanier was born on April 27, 1967 in Decatur, Alabama to Pauline Turner Lanier and the late Frank Ferry Lanier. He departed this life peacefully on October 14, 2023 at the University of Alabama Hospital in Birmingham.
Joel accepted Christ at an early age and was a lifelong member of Macedonia CP Church in America.
He was educated in Decatur City School System and was a graduate of Austin High School Class of 1985 where he was a member of the marching band.
Joel was employed at Decatur City School system in the maintenance department for 20 years and was currently a cook for Taco Bell for over 10 years.
Joel was a fun-loving person who could put a smile on everyone’s face. He was known for his signature smile that would lite up any room. He also was a devoted fan that loved the Alabama Crimson Tide football, Roll Tide!
He was preceded in death by: his father, Frank Ferry Lanier; five aunts, Hattie Easley, Pearline “Pop” Turner, Elnora Griffin, Georgette McDaniel and Charcey Sutherlin; four uncles, Julius Turner, Gene Lanier, George Turner, Jr. and Frank Dillard.
He leaves to cherish his memory: his children, Shanice N Harris and Joel Adrian Lanier, Jr both of Decatur Alabama; granddaughter, Noelle F. Lanier of Oklahoma; his loving mother, Pauline Lanier; sister, Angela Lanier; brother, Frank Stacy Lanier all of Decatur, a special friend, Latoya Minor of Huntsville Alabama; three aunts, Camilla Ward, Cormelia Ann Turner both of Decatur and Betty Jo Cain of Huntsville and a host of cousins, other relatives and friends.
